E^:CLOSURE$: You recently inquired about a woman in a wheelchair who was reported in the Charles Whited column of the Herald to be selling shopping bags in downtown Miami. Lt. Altman of our Police Department supervised an inves- tigation of this question, since he is the Commander of Point Control within the Traffic Section of the Depart- ment. The woman in question was personally contacted by one of the sergeants in the department, but she was neither cited nor arrested. It appears to the Police Department that she is actually panhandling, and that people are not actually buying bags from her, but are merely putting money in her tray. She was informed by the Police Sergeant that she was in violation of the City's panhandling ordinance. The woman was cordial, indicated she understood she was in violation, and has not been out on the streets since she was warned. This would appear to be one of those impossible situations in which no matter what the Police Department does, it is going to be wrong. cc; G. P. Watkins, Police Chief Lt. H. L.
